我愛擼碼,擼碼使我感到快樂 大家好,我是Counter,今天非常愉快,沒有前幾天的相對比較復雜的邏輯思維在里面,今天來寫寫,利用JS打印質數,基本上很多面試,會很經常的考到。那廢話不多說,直接上代碼: 那這邊除了用這種方法,其實還有種方法,那就利用函數的立即執行,也是可以的,直接上代碼: 其實我感覺第二種方法非常的簡潔,至於性能的話,經過我測試,第二種函數立即執行打印 萬以內的所有質數,耗時在 毫 ...
2019-03-28 19:18 0 685 推薦指數:
要求:打印 2 - 100000 當中的素數與非素數。(素數定義:在大於1的自然數中,除了1和它本身以外不再有其他因數) 1. 常規方式——對正整數n,如果用2到 之間的所有整數去除,均無法整除,則n為質數: 注意這里用一個布爾類型的數組用於素數的判斷與最終結果的打印 ...
問題源某群一討論:10億以內的數與98754互為質數的正整數之和 思路: 1. 先求出98754的約數,並將其放入列表中; 2. 從1至10億的自然數,遍歷98754公約數列表求余。如果遍歷完約數列表且余數都不為0,則認為與98754互為質數,並求和; Python實現 ...
1.判斷n是否只能被1和自己整除。 var num=function(n) { if (n <= 3) { return n > 1; } if (n % 2 == 0 || n % 3 ...
判斷一個數是不是素數 輸出n內的所有素數 ...
算法提高 c++_ch02_04 時間限制:1.0s 內存限制:256.0MB 問題描述 輸出1~100間的質數並顯示出來。注意1不是質數。 輸出格式 每行輸出一個質數 ...
var n=0; for(var i=2;i<=1000;i++){ var zhishu=true; for(var j=2;j<i;j++){ if(i%j==0){ ...